Quick note on dependency pinning for the Larkspur API client: we pin everything, always. No version ranges, no "latest", no exceptions. Yes, it's annoying when Quillbase ships a fix and we have to bump manually, but unpinned deps broke the Tern ingestion pipeline twice last year and nobody wants a third time. Update pins via the refresh script, run the full contract suite, and land it as its own commit. To test against staging, authenticate with the key below.

API key for bageg-kajef: vxb2-ss

## Plugin Registration — AgriLink Gateway

Before your plugin can receive telemetry frames from the Harvestor field units, register its manifest with the AgriLink broker and confirm the schema version matches the gateway's advertised contract. Mismatched versions are silently dropped, so verify carefully. Once registration succeeds, record the token printed below for your support ticket.

pipeline stamp: htk21_cc68b8e00e3cb5ca75ae8

## Configuration

We're finally killing the old cron jobs and moving everything into Driftline, our workflow engine. Each legacy job becomes a Driftline task with its own schedule block in `workflows.yml`. Future maintainers: resist the urge to add new crontab entries — just don't. Driftline authenticates to the scheduler API with a token, set in your env file like so:

vault entry, fadup-tagag: RELAY_SECRET8=2fd92179

Leadership Review Briefing — Sales Leads

The Wrenfield legacy uplift proceeds in two waves: annual renewals first, then monthly plans. Average increase is 8%, capped at 15% per account. Retention offers are pre-approved for the Oakhaven tier only; everything else escalates to Dara. Please review your account lists before the session, where one sensitive matter will be noted.

management briefing: The board signed off on a budget of $44.2 million for Project Fenwyn. The renewal with Holdorox Group closes at $41.6 million a year, 23 percent above the last contract.